    Could just be the lure selection or the area is more unproductive than you think. Could you see small bait fish around the docks? If you’re looking for the wolf (bass) you need to find his food. Perhaps you could try a finesse technique like a dropshot or a small soft plastic Swimbait or a Senko. Those 3 baits get bit in the toughest conditions and will generally tell you if other fish are in the area because panfish will generally also chase these lures.
